Les Claypools Frog Brigade has released its spring itinerary. The tour kicks off April 18 at the Moore Theater in Seattle, WA and will include multiple West Coast stops in Oregon, California and Arizona. The group will play two New Orleans shows during Jazz Fest: May 3 with Govt Mule at the State Theater and May 5 at Tipitinas. The band will also appear at the 1st annual Bonnaroo festival on June 21 in Manchester, TN and the Gathering of the Vibes on July 5 in Mariaville, NY.
